<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">  .tooltip {font-size: 0.9rem; max-width: 15.6rem !important; background: #13579a; border: 1px solid #fdc82f;}

.hero .message .wrap {padding: 2rem 0rem; min-height: 15vw;}
.hero .message .wrap .btn {background-color: #fdc82f; border: 2px solid #FFF;}
.hero .message .wrap .btn:hover, .hero .message .wrap .btn:active {background-color: #FFF;}
.hero .message .wrap .right {
    padding: 10px;
    float: right;
    background-color: #13579a;
}
.hero .message .wrap .right p {color: #FFF; font-size: 1.1rem; line-height: 1.4rem !important; font-weight: bold;}
.hero .message .wrap .right p a {color: #FFF; font-size: 1.1rem; line-height: 1.4rem !important; font-weight: bold;}
.hero .message .wrap .text .quote h2 {color: #FFF !important;  font-style: italic; text-transform: capitalize !important; text-align: center; margin: 2rem; text-shadow: 4px 4px 4px #000;}
.hero .message .wrap .text .quote h3 {color: #FFF !important; line-height: 2rem; font-style: italic; text-transform: capitalize !important; text-align: center; margin: 2rem; text-shadow: 4px 4px 4px #000;}
.hero .message .wrap .text .quote h2 a {color: #FFF !important;}
.hero .message .wrap .text .quote h3 a {color: #FFF !important;}
.hero .message .wrap .text .quote p {color: #FFF !important;  font-style: italic; text-transform: capitalize !important; text-align: center; margin: 0rem 2rem; text-shadow: 4px 4px 4px #000;}
.hero .message .wrap .text .quote p a {color: #FFF !important;}

@media (max-width:47.9rem) {
   .hero .message {
    position:relative;
     top:0px;}
}
@media (min-width:48rem) {
 .hero .message {
  position:relative;
  top:0px;
  padding:0;
  background-color:transparent
 }
}
@media (min-width:62rem) {
 .hero .message {
  top: 0px
 }
}
@media (min-width:1180px) {
 .hero .message {
  top: 0px
 }
}


a {
 color: #0e4173; font-weight: bold;
}

a.btn.button {color: #0c3964; font-weight: bold;}
a.button {color: #FFF; font-weight: bold;}
a.button:hover, a.button:focus {background-color: #13579a; color: #fff;}
.imageborder {border:1px solid #000; margin: 1rem;}

a:visited {
    color: #0c3964;
}
a:visited.button {
    color: #FFF;
}
a:visited.btn.button {
    color: #0c3964;
}
a:visited.btn.button:hover, a:visited.btn.button:focus {
    color: #FFF;
}
h2.acalog-program-core-name {border-bottom: 1px dotted #fdc82f; font-size: 2rem !important; background: #FFF !important; color: #000 !important; padding: 0px !important; margin-bottom: 1rem !important;}
.accordion-toggle span.toggle-icon {
 position:absolute;
 bottom:0;
 right:0;
 color:#13579a;
 padding:3px;
 background-color:#fff;
 z-index:2
}
.action button {border: 2px solid #13579a; width: 100%; padding: 1rem; color: #13579a; font-weight: bold; cursor: pointer;}
.action button:hover {border: 2px solid #13579a; background-color: #13579a; color: #FFF; }
a.button.darkbg.large {background: #FFF; color: #13579a; font-size: 1rem; border: 2px solid #fdc82f; }
a.button.darkbg.large:hover {background: #13579a; color: #FFF;}

.callout-border-alt a.button.btn {font-size: 1.1rem;}
.fa-ul a:visited:hover {color: #fdc82f}
footer a:visited {
    color: #FFF !important;
}
.form_responses input {border: 1px solid #aaabab !important;}
.form_responses select {border: 1px solid #aaabab !important;} 
.slab .grid-container {
    font-size: 1rem;
}

a.accordion-toggle .element-title {text-transform: none !important;}

#callout-container .card {background: none; color: #FFF; font-size: 1rem; line-height: 1rem;}
#callout-container .card img {border: 3px solid #fdc82f;}
#callout-container .card a {font-size: 1rem; text-decoration: underline;}

.column-slab h3 {text-transform: none !important;} 

div.form_birthdate fieldset {min-width: 380px !important;}
div.form_birthdate select {width: auto; float: left;}

.hm-cols .block {margin-bottom: 1rem;}

.padding-above {
 padding-top:3rem!important
}
.padding-below {
 padding-bottom:2rem!important
}

.reveal.small {top: 9rem !important;}
.reveal img {float:left; border:1px solid #000; margin-right: 2rem;}

.slab .column-slab .cell.block .html-content {
    flex: auto;
}

.slab .column-slab .cell.block {
    display: flex;
    flex-direction: column;
}
.slick-next:before,
.slick-prev:before {
 color:#13579a !important;
}
.slick-slide img {border: 1px solid #000;}

@media screen and (max-width:40em) {
#panel11.tabs-panel img {display: none;}
}
 background-color:#fff;
 z-index:2
}
.action button {border: 2px solid #13579a; width: 100%; padding: 1rem; color: #13579a; font-weight: bold; cursor: pointer;}
.action button:hover {border: 2px solid #13579a; background-color: #13579a; color: #FFF; }
a.button.darkbg.large {background: #FFF; color: #13579a; font-size: 1rem; border: 2px solid #fdc82f; }
a.button.darkbg.large:hover {background: #13579a; color: #FFF;}

.callout-border-alt a.button.btn {font-size: 1.1rem;}
footer a:visited {
    color: #FFF !important;
}

.form_responses input {border: 1px solid #aaabab !important;}
.form_responses select {border: 1px solid #aaabab !important;} 
.slab .grid-container {
    font-size: 1rem;
}

a.accordion-toggle .element-title {text-transform: none !important;}

.column-slab h3 {text-transform: none !important;} 

div.form_birthdate fieldset {min-width: 380px !important;}
div.form_birthdate select {width: auto; float: left;}

.hm-cols .block {margin-bottom: 1rem;}

.padding-above {
 padding-top:3rem!important
}
.padding-below {
 padding-bottom:2rem!important
}

.reveal.small {top: 9rem !important;}
.reveal img {float:left; border:1px solid #000; margin-right: 2rem;}

.sessions li {list-style: none; font-size: 1.4rem !important;}

.slab .column-slab .cell.block .html-content {
    flex: auto;
}

.slab .column-slab .cell.block {
    display: flex;
    flex-direction: column;
}
.slick-next:before,
.slick-prev:before {
 color:#13579a !important;
}
.slick-slide img {border: 1px solid #000;}

@media screen and (max-width:40em) {
#panel11.tabs-panel img {display: none;}
    .hero .media-wrap {display: none;}
}
@media screen and (max-width:1130px) {

    .hero .message .wrap .right {
        max-width: 100%;
    margin: 1rem;
     float: right;
        display: inline-block;
}        
    }</pre></body></html>